Title: Wilfried Ostendorf: Innovator in Carbon Black Technology
Introduction
Wilfried Ostendorf is a notable inventor based in Erftstadt, Germany. He has made significant contributions to the field of carbon black technology, particularly through his innovative patent related to carbon black granulates.
Latest Patents
Ostendorf holds a patent for a "Carbon black granulate, method for producing carbon black granulate, and use thereof." This invention pertains to carbon black granulates that have an APC value, measured at a conveying speed of 8 m/s and a solid load of 27 g/kg, less than or equal to 20. Additionally, it features a 25 µm pressure filter value of less than 5 bar cm²/g. The production process involves pre-granulating carbon black powder in a first mixing granulator with the addition of a granulation liquid, with or without binders, and then granulating it to a finished state in a second mixing granulator without further addition of granulation liquid. The resulting carbon black granulate can be utilized as a filler, reinforcing filler, UV stabilizer, conductive carbon black, pigment, or reducing agent.
